If you aren’t familiar with kyabakura (a portmanteau of the Japanese pronunciation for “cabaret” and “club”), it’s basically a place where men pay lots of money to drink and talk with pretty women. While there may be seedier things going on around the kyabakura, virtually all business at the kyabakura itself is completely innocent, so long as you consider it “innocent” to get wasted while girls talk to you like you’re a celebrity.

#5. Not saying anything at all

“It makes me wonder why they even came.”
“It’s like pulling teeth.”
“The time goes by so slowly.”

No surprises here. Whether you’re on a date or visiting a kyabakura yourself, you have to speak up for people to learn about you. If you don’t say anything, they’ll just assume you’re not that interesting.

#4. Showing off how much money they have

“It’s like they’re trying to ask how much they can buy me for.”

So once you do start talking, take note: don’t talk about how big your awesome salary is. Also be sure not to shove the keys to your luxury car right in the lady’s face either, which is another major turnoff the women mentioned.

#2. Looking down on the woman

“It’s just miserable when then use bad language or call us bad words.”
“Or when they ask us why we’re working here.”
“No matter who the woman is, you should always treat her with respect.”

This one may be a little particular to kyabakura, since the men might think they “deserve” to talk down to the woman because they’ve paid for their time. But still, it can be applied to normal life too. Sometimes it’s easy to get caught up in a conversation and not realize what you’re saying before it’s too late, even if you didn’t mean to be rude.
